Stir-Fried Chicken with Bok Choy

DESCRIPTION
In restaurants, stir-frying is done in extra-large woks over very high heat. To approximate the effect at home, don't crowd the meat in the pan, and make sure the wok and oil are nice and hot before you add the chicken.
INGREDIENTS
- 1/4 cup low-sodium so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
- 2 teaspoons light-brown sugar
- 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1 pound total)
- 4 teaspoons cornstarch
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 2 garlic cloves, thinly sliced
- 2 teaspoons minced peeled fresh ginger
- 4 cups sliced bok choy (from 1 head)
- 1 small red chile or jalapeno, seeded and sliced
- Cooked rice, for serving
